Decreasing overgrown plants is a important aspect of landscape management, assisting to restore order, improve looks, and promote plant health. Overgrowth can restrict airflow, reduce sunlight penetration, and create opportunities for insects and illness. Pruning and thinning are the primary methods for managing dense or unruly greenery, permitting plants to flourish while maintaining a controlled look. The procedure includes selectively getting rid of excess branches, stems, and foliage, always thinking about the natural growth practice of each species. Timing is important; some plants respond best to pruning throughout dormancy, while blooming ranges might require post-bloom cutting to preserve blooms. Correct method makes sure cuts are clean and positioned to encourage healthy brand-new development. In addition to enhancing plant health, reducing overgrowth improves ease of access and visibility in the landscape Pathways, driveways, and outdoor home end up being safer and more welcoming. Long-term maintenance plans prevent future overgrowth, guaranteeing a balanced and harmonious landscape.
